The National 13 th Five-Year Plan proposes to deepen the concept of green development,pay attention to the mode of economic development,and increase the proportion of green economy in the gross national product.There is still a long way to go to achieve green development.One of the most important steps is the improvement of green total factor productivity.The improvement of green total factor productivity requires a comprehensive measurement of domestic independent research and development and foreign technology spillovers.With the rapid development of economic globalization and the increasing openness of countries,the efficiency of international capital flow between countries is getting higher and higher,and the influence of foreign direct investment on the host country is also growing.On the one hand,foreign direct investment promotes the economic development and technological progress of the host country,on the other hand,it also has an impact on the environmental quality of the host country.Since 2004,the state has successively implemented national strategies such as the rise of Central China,the Central Plains Economic Zone,the Aviation Port Economic Comprehensive Experimental Zone,and the Henan Free Trade Zone in Henan Province.In order to attract more capital inflows,the Henan Provincial Government has continuously increased its efforts to attract investment and set up preferential policies for attracting foreign investment,creating a very good investment environment for domestic and foreign investors.In recent years,the scale of FDI in Henan Province has gradually increased.In 2018,the actual use of FDI in Henan Province reached US$134.97 billion.While foreign direct investment drives the economic growth of Henan Province and brings advanced production technology to Henan Province,there is also the possibility of polluting the environment.Based on this situation,this paper mainly studies whether foreign direct investment promotes the growth of green total factor productivity in Henan Province and other major influencing factors affecting green total factor productivity in Henan Province.Based on the energy consumption and pollution output,this paper uses the panel data of 18 cities in Henan Province from 2006 to 2017,and uses the Malmquist index method in the data envelopment analysis method to measure the green total factor productivity of Henan Province.Its decomposition is green technology advancement and green technology efficiency.The calculation results show that during the sample period,the green total factor productivity of most years and regions is increasing,but the growth rate is slow.After expounding the mechanism and approach of foreign direct investment affecting green total factor productivity,based on the theoretical and current analysis results,the dynamic panel system GMM method is used for empirical research.The empirical results show that FDI has not exerted a positive impact on the improvement of green total factor productivity in Henan Province.Secondly,human capital level,independent research and development level,and foreign trade dependence have significantly promoted the growth of green total factor productivity in Henan Province.The industrial structure has inhibited the improvement of green total factor productivity in Henan Province.At the end of the article,we put forward corresponding policy recommendations on how to improve the green total factor productivity in Henan Province and how to use the expansion of FDI scale to achieve high-quality development of regional economy.
